Raptors' O'Neal and Calderon out against Magic


Posted Jan 4 2009 1:50PM

TORONTO (AP) -- Forward Jermaine O'Neal and guard Jose Calderon missed the Toronto Raptors' game Sunday against the Orlando Magic because of injuries.

O'Neal, who has missed three straight games with a sore right knee, is averaging 14 points and 7.0 rebounds. He scored a season-high 36 points in a Dec. 26 win at Sacramento, but left a Dec. 29 loss at Golden State after just nine minutes because of flu-like symptoms and has not played since.

The six-time All-Star missed three games in November with left knee and ankle injuries. He missed 42 games for Indiana last season because of an injured left knee.

Calderon left Friday's home victory over Denver early in the second quarter after straining his right hamstring on a drive to the basket late in the first. It's the same injury that sidelined him for two games in November.

Calderon is averaging 13.1 points and is third in the NBA with 8.7 assists per game.

Toronto coach Jay Triano said Calderon will likely not accompany the team on this week's road trip to Milwaukee and Washington.

Forward Andrea Bargnani made his third straight start in place of O'Neal and guard Will Solomon replaced Calderon.
